Data Engineer / Analytics Engineer

About Birchgrove

Birchgrove is the only build-to-rent operator in the UK exclusively for older adults. On first glance it may seem like our industry doesn’t lend itself to it, but we are an innovative and forward-thinking organisation so read on. Our mission is to enrich the lives of our neighbours and add healthy years to their lives. We operate neighbourhoods rather than care homes, placing independence and community at the heart of what we do.

The Opportunity

You will be the first person in our data team, giving you complete ownership of our data function. You will lead our data strategy and infrastructure, with the freedom to start fresh or build on our early efforts. Our data is almost entirely in cloud-based systems (e.g. HubSpot, Xero), which we have begun integrating via Fivetran into a Snowflake data warehouse. We have three data critical systems that do not integrate with Fivetran, so if you think a different approach is better, we are open to your expertise. Hybrid role (based Cobham, Surrey & London)
 
Over seven years of operating, we have collected a wealth of data that is just waiting to be fully harnessed. Now, we need you to lead the charge in transforming this data into something useable. A critical early goal will be turning this data into compelling PowerBI dashboards that empower our executive leadership team to make data-led decisions.

Quantum-Enhanced AI in Data Engineering: Reshaping the Big Data Pipeline

Data engineering has become an indispensable pillar of the modern technology ecosystem. As companies gather massive troves of data—often measured in petabytes—the importance of robust, scalable data pipelines cannot be overstated. From ingestion and storage to transformation and analysis, data engineers stand at the forefront of delivering reliable data for analytics, machine learning, and critical business decisions. Simultaneously, the field of Artificial Intelligence (AI) has undergone a revolution, transitioning from niche research projects to a foundational tool for everything from predictive maintenance and fraud detection to customer experience personalisation. Yet as AI models grow in complexity—think large language models with hundreds of billions of parameters—the data volumes and computational needs escalate dramatically. The industry finds itself at an inflection point: traditional computing systems may eventually hit performance ceilings, even when scaled horizontally with thousands of nodes. Enter quantum computing, a nascent yet rapidly progressing technology that leverages quantum mechanics to tackle certain computational tasks exponentially faster than classical machines. While quantum computing is still maturing, its potential to supercharge AI workflows—often referred to as quantum-enhanced AI—has piqued the curiosity of data engineers and enterprises alike. This synergy could solve some of the biggest headaches in data engineering: accelerating data transformations, enabling more efficient analytics, and even facilitating entirely new kinds of modelling once believed to be intractable.
